Unbelievable? 28 May 2011 - Can Christian morality inform secular society?

00:00
00:00

Lord Richard Harries is a life peer in the British House of Lords and the former Bishop of Oxford.  His book "The Re-enchantment of Morality" has been shortlisted for this year's Michael Ramsey Prize for theological writing.
He argues that Christianity and the example of Jesus "re-enchants" morality with a foundation, purpose and distinctiveness.
Lord Dick Taverne is a Liberal Democrat Peer in the House of Lords and an atheist.  He contends that religion can be a help but also danger to a moral society.
They debate whether the West's focus on wealth needs a Christian moral solutuion, and also debate the rights and wrongs of euthanasia.
